Update: The State of Florida's Agency for Health Care Administration (AHCA) has received the City's complaint about the Loving Care of St Petersburg ALF. The AHCA has regulatory authority to conduct an inspection to determine if this facility is in current compliance with applicable laws, so they have opened a complaint and asked staff in their Saint Petersburg Field Office to perform an on-site inspection. They will inform the City of the results.
If you would like further information about this complaint process or have additional information to add to this complaint, please feel free to contact the AHCA call center, toll free at 1-888-419-3456 and press option #1.
